Summary

The ALEX HALEY SSDG REPOWER opportunity is a Sources Sought Synopsis issued by the U.S. Coast Guard, aimed at identifying potential contractors capable of supplying and installing three modern generator sets aboard the CGC Alex Haley, a 282-foot vessel homeported in Kodiak, Alaska. The existing generator sets, which are outdated and poorly supported, will be replaced with new units that must meet specific technical requirements, including a minimum capacity of 350 kW and compliance with various marine and environmental standards. Contractors with experience in marine diesel generator systems, particularly those familiar with the integration of such systems into existing naval vessels, are encouraged to respond. The government is particularly interested in the reliability and supportability of the proposed solutions, as well as the contractor's ability to provide service and spare parts in the Kodiak area.
